How the PTO Shaft Works in PTO Generator / PTO Alternator Applications
The PTO shaft converts the tractor’s mechanical PTO rotation into electrical energy by spinning the generator’s rotor within a stator field, producing single-phase or three-phase AC power output for tools, lighting, irrigation pumps, or emergency household electricity. The assembly consists of the following principal components:
| Component | Function |
|---|---|
| Tractor-Side Yoke | Connects to the tractor PTO stub via splined coupling |
| Universal Joints (×2) | Accommodate angular misalignment between tractor and implement |
| Telescoping Tubes | Allow length adjustment as the implement moves closer or further from the tractor |
| Safety Guard | Encloses rotating components to protect the operator (CE-rated) |
| Torque Limiter / Clutch | Protects the drivetrain from overload by disengaging or slipping at a preset torque |
| Implement-Side Yoke | Connects to the implement gearbox or input shaft |
The PTO shaft is positioned between the tractor’s rear (or mid) PTO output and the generator unit positioned behind or beside the tractor, connected directly to the PTO output stub. During operation, the shaft rotates at the tractor’s PTO speed (540/1000 RPM), transferring mechanical power through universal joints that compensate for the angle between tractor and implement as terrain changes.

Quick Selection Guide: Choosing the Right PTO Shaft
Use this guide to identify the correct PTO shaft for your pto generator / pto alternator application before placing an order.
| Step | Parameter to Confirm | How to Determine | Typical Options |
|---|---|---|---|
| 1 | PTO Speed | Check tractor PTO specification plate or manual | 540 RPM / 1000 RPM / Dual |
| 2 | Tractor Horsepower | Refer to tractor nameplate | 15–150 HP for this application |
| 3 | Shaft Series | Match to implement torque requirement | Series 4/6/8 |
| 4 | Closed Length (Lz) | Measure tractor PTO stub to implement input at closest position | 600–1200 mm typical |
| 5 | Tractor-Side Yoke Profile | Count splines on tractor PTO stub | 1-3/8″ Z6 / 1-3/4″ Z6 / 1-3/4″ Z20 |
| 6 | Implement-Side Yoke Profile | Inspect implement input shaft or check manual | Splined / Keyed / Plain bore |
| 7 | Torque Limiter Preference | Consider load type (constant vs. shock) | Friction clutch / Shear bolt / Ratchet |
| 8 | Tube Profile | Match to existing shaft or specify new | Lemon / Triangular / Star |

Installation Guide: PTO Shaft for PTO Generator / PTO Alternator
Follow these steps to install your PTO shaft safely and correctly. Always refer to your tractor and implement operator manuals in conjunction with this guide.
Park the tractor on level ground. Engage the parking brake and shut off the engine. Ensure the PTO lever is disengaged. Verify the generator unit positioned behind or beside the tractor, connected directly to the PTO output stub is securely attached and stable.
Remove the shaft from packaging. Extend and compress the telescoping tubes to confirm smooth operation. Apply a thin coat of EP2 grease to the spline profile. Check that the safety guards rotate freely.
Slide the tractor-side yoke onto the tractor PTO stub. Ensure the splines engage fully. Lock the quick-release collar or push-pin until it clicks into the retaining groove. Tug firmly to verify the connection is secure.
Align the implement-side yoke with the implement input shaft on your pto generator / pto alternator. Slide on and lock with the push-pin or bolt. Confirm engagement by pulling back on the yoke.
With both ends connected, check that the telescoping tubes have at least 75 mm of overlap at full extension and do not bottom out at full compression. Confirm the operating angle at each universal joint does not exceed 25° in normal working position.
Secure the anti-rotation chains from each guard half to a fixed point on the tractor and implement respectively. The chains prevent the guards from rotating with the shaft. Ensure chains are taut but allow articulation.
Pump EP2 lithium grease into every zerk fitting on both universal joints and the spline tube until fresh grease appears at the seal edges. This is critical before the first use.
Start the tractor engine and slowly engage the PTO at low idle. Observe the shaft for smooth rotation, listen for unusual noises, and watch for vibration. Gradually increase to operating RPM (540/1000 RPM) while monitoring the shaft and implement.
PTO Shaft Troubleshooting Guide
Use the table below to diagnose and resolve common PTO shaft issues quickly.
| Symptom | Likely Cause | Recommended Action |
|---|---|---|
| Excessive vibration during operation | Worn cross bearings; imbalanced shaft; operating angle too steep | Replace cross & bearing kits. Check hitch height to reduce joint angle. Rebalance if damaged. |
| PTO shaft will not engage / disengage | Corroded or burred splines; worn quick-release collar | Clean splines with a wire brush and regrease. Replace the collar or push-pin if worn. |
| Clunking or knocking noise at PTO engagement | Worn universal joint bearings; excessive backlash in spline | Inspect and replace cross bearings. If spline play exceeds 2°, replace telescoping tubes. |
| Torque limiter slipping under normal load | Clutch disc worn; incorrect torque setting | Replace friction discs or shear bolt. Adjust clutch spring preload per manufacturer specification. |
| Overheating at universal joints | Insufficient lubrication; joint angle exceeding rating | Regrease immediately. Reduce operating angle by adjusting hitch height. Consider wide-angle joints. |
| Safety guard cracked or detached | UV degradation; impact damage; missing chain | Replace guard immediately — never operate without guards. Re-attach anti-rotation chain. |
| Shaft telescoping tubes binding | Dirt ingress; bent tubes; lack of lubrication | Disassemble, clean, and inspect for damage. Replace if bent. Regrease spline profile. |
| Unusual whining sound at high RPM | Bearing preload issues; misalignment | Check cross bearing caps for looseness. Verify alignment between tractor and implement. |

Australian Regulations, Safety Standards & Local Information
Operating PTO-driven equipment in Australia is governed by Work Health and Safety (WHS) regulations administered at both federal and state levels. Key requirements for PTO shaft operation include:
| Regulation / Standard | Relevance |
|---|---|
| AS 1121 – PTO for Agricultural Tractors | Defines PTO speed, dimensions, and guard requirements for equipment sold in Australia |
| Safe Work Australia – Code of Practice | Managing the Risks of Plant in the Workplace — includes specific PTO guarding requirements |
| WHS Act 2011 (Cth) & State WHS Acts | Imposes duties on employers and operators to maintain guarding on PTO shafts |
| CE Marking (EN 12965) | Our PTO shafts are CE-marked, meeting or exceeding European guarding and safety standards |
